Titans powerhouse Moe Fotuaika is gearing up for David Fifita to make a big impact against his former team in this Sunday's trial match against Brisbane in Toowoomba.

After recovering from ankle surgery in the off-season, which kept him out of action during the early stages of the pre-season, the 24-year-old has put in the hard yards to be ready for the season opener.

He's eager to show what he's made of and make a statement in his team's first outing.

With only Tino Fa'asuamaleaui (knee) and Reagan Campbell-Gillard (shoulder) missing in the pack for the upcoming game, the Gold Coast isn't rushing their skipper back onto the field.

They know there's still a month to go until the official season kicks off, and they understand the impact his return will have on the team.

Fotuaika is confident that Fifita will rise to the occasion and deliver a strong performance, showcasing his skills and determination on the field.
